isnt Sinx= p/h and Cosx=b/h,
the Sin2x= p2/h2 and Cos2x=b2/h2
if ypi add them, it is p2/h2+b2/h2 i.e (p2+b2)/h2 i.e h2/h2=1
[ pythagorean theorem, p2+b2=h2]
